Embodiment 1
[0031] A method of radio plus ultrasonic ranging and anti-lost of the present invention comprises the following steps;
[0032] 1) Both the portable electronic device and the slave are equipped with wifi and ultrasonic distance measuring modules, and the wifi of the portable electronic device and the slave will automatically detect the connection and measure the portable electronic device and the slave every once in a while according to RSSI technology When the radio connection is normal and the distance between the portable electronic device and the slave obtained by RSSI ranging is < or = the set anti-lost distance D0, only wifi keeps working, and the ultrasonic ranging module is in a dormant state;
